Business

Appian provides process automation technology, combining orchestration, intelligence, automation tooling, combinations, RPA, and AI features.

Where the revenue comes from

Fiscal 2025, as APPIAN CORP reports it. History and quarterly detail are in the app.

  • Subscriptions$576.5M
  • Professional services$150.5M
